
The PlayStation Network title, Stacking, is pitched as third-person adventure puzzle game, set in a diorama open-world environment against a 1930s era backdrop. It's already sounding awesome, right?
The game involves Russian stacking dolls — seriously. The protagonist is tiny doll named Charlie Blackmore who can jump into various other characters to claim new abilities. Picture the scenario: Charlie's objective is to sneak past a guard. He can assume the role of a pretty lady and lure the guard away with sex-appeal, or he can sneak past with a different guise.
